Qualifications

  • Bachelor's degree or equivalent mix of education and experience.
  • 0–2 years of fundraising, sales, business development, or related relationship roles.
  • Proven ability to build and maintain diverse stakeholder relationships.
  • Strong verbal and written communication skills.
  • Excellent organizational skills with multiple priorities.
  • Willingness and ability to travel for donor engagement.

Responsibilities

  • Build and manage a portfolio of alumni, donors, and prospective supporters.
  • Conduct discovery visits and donor meetings to identify philanthropic interests.
  • Assist in cultivation, solicitation, and stewardship of gifts.
  • Partner with engineering leadership and Foundation colleagues to advance fundraising.
  • Develop and execute engagement strategies to strengthen donor relationships.
  • Prepare donor correspondence, proposals, stewardship reports, and impact communications.
  • Represent the Foundation at donor meetings, campus events, and regional activities.
  • Maintain accurate donor records and activity reports using Foundation systems.
